2

Remote High Performance Computing Engineer Jobs in West Virginia

Software Engineer III - UPDATED

Green Bank, WV ยท On-site +1

$46.75 - $63/hr

... on large-scale high-performance computing (HPC) systems. This role will prototype, develop ... For well qualified candidates, a remote work arrangement may be considered. What You Will be Doing ...

High School Math Tutor

Charleston, WV ยท Remote

$20 - $25/hr

... performance, and build confidence in problem-solving. We are currently seeking Remote High School ... Math Tutors to support project testing and ongoing curriculum development. What You Will Do:

Manage and supervise cloud computing resources * Lead infrastructure planning and deployment using ... Implement and improve caching mechanisms for better performance * Architect and oversee the data ...

High School Math Teacher

Charleston, WV ยท Remote

$46K - $62K/yr

... performance bonus along with the opportunity to receive stipends Start Date: School Year 26/27 The remote High School Math Teacher is a highly qualified, state certified educator responsible for ...

$100K - $170K/yr

Performance Engineering * Diagnose and remediate top resource-consuming and lock-holding queries ... High-speed internet required for remote work, Cable or Fiber ONLY with the ability to connect via ...

New

Maintain high standards of software quality, within the team, by establishing good practices and ... computing environment * Experience in C#, SQL * Experience in .NET, scripting, and automation ...

... high availability, fault tolerance, and sub-second performance at millions of transactions per ... Establish engineering standards: code review practices, test coverage requirements, CI/CD pipelines ...

... high availability, fault tolerance, and sub-second performance at millions of transactions per ... Establish engineering standards: code review practices, test coverage requirements, CI/CD pipelines ...

Senior Data Platform Engineer, Remote

Charleston, WV ยท On-site +1

$98K - $133K/yr

You are a hands-on technologist, able to guide innovation, performance, and scalability across ... Experience with business continuity planning and high-availability architecture design. Additional ...

$98K - $133K/yr

You are a hands-on technologist, able to guide innovation, performance, and scalability across ... Experience with business continuity planning and high-availability architecture design. Additional ...

iOS Engineer -Remote

Huntington, WV ยท Remote

$166K - $191K/yr

High attention to detail in all aspects of development from performance to UI * A desire to work in ... remote work reimbursement, paid time off, employee assistance programs, and more. Benefits are ...

iOS Engineer -Remote

Wheeling, WV ยท Remote

$166K - $191K/yr

High attention to detail in all aspects of development from performance to UI * A desire to work in ... remote work reimbursement, paid time off, employee assistance programs, and more. Benefits are ...

iOS Engineer -Remote

Parkersburg, WV ยท Remote

$166K - $191K/yr

High attention to detail in all aspects of development from performance to UI * A desire to work in ... remote work reimbursement, paid time off, employee assistance programs, and more. Benefits are ...

iOS Engineer -Remote

Morgantown, WV ยท Remote

$166K - $191K/yr

High attention to detail in all aspects of development from performance to UI * A desire to work in ... remote work reimbursement, paid time off, employee assistance programs, and more. Benefits are ...

next page

Showing results 1-20

Remote High Performance Computing Engineer information

What are some common challenges faced by Remote High Performance Computing Engineers and how can they be addressed?

Remote High Performance Computing (HPC) Engineers often encounter challenges related to managing complex distributed systems and ensuring efficient communication with geographically dispersed teams. Troubleshooting hardware and software issues from afar can require creative problem-solving and strong documentation skills. Additionally, maintaining security and data integrity across remote HPC clusters is critical. Regular virtual meetings, clear documentation practices, and leveraging remote monitoring tools can help address these challenges and foster effective collaboration within the team.

What is a Remote High Performance Computing Engineer?

A Remote High Performance Computing (HPC) Engineer is a technology professional who designs, configures, maintains, and troubleshoots advanced computing systems and clusters, often from a remote location. These engineers focus on optimizing hardware and software to achieve maximum computational efficiency for tasks such as scientific simulations, big data analysis, and machine learning. They collaborate with researchers, developers, and IT teams to ensure seamless operation of HPC resources, frequently utilizing cloud-based or distributed infrastructure. Remote HPC Engineers need strong skills in Linux administration, programming, networking, and parallel computing frameworks.

What is the difference between Remote High Performance Computing Engineer vs Remote Data Scientist?

AspectRemote High Performance Computing EngineerRemote Data Scientist
Required CredentialsBachelor's or Master's in Computer Science, Engineering, or related field; experience with HPC systemsBachelor's or Master's in Data Science, Statistics, or related field; proficiency in programming and analytics
Work EnvironmentDesigning, optimizing, and maintaining HPC systems remotely for scientific or engineering tasksAnalyzing large datasets, building models, and generating insights remotely for various industries
Employer & Industry UsageTech companies, research institutions, engineering firms using HPC clustersTech, finance, healthcare, and research organizations leveraging data analytics

While both roles often require strong programming skills and familiarity with cloud or remote systems, the HPC Engineer focuses on maintaining and optimizing high-performance computing infrastructure, whereas the Data Scientist emphasizes data analysis and modeling. Their work environments overlap in remote settings, but their core responsibilities differ significantly.

What are the key skills and qualifications needed to thrive as a Remote High Performance Computing Engineer, and why are they important?

To excel as a Remote High Performance Computing (HPC) Engineer, you need a solid background in computer science or engineering, with expertise in parallel programming, distributed systems, and HPC architectures. Proficiency in using tools such as MPI, OpenMP, SLURM, Linux environments, and experience with cloud-based or on-premises supercomputing systems is crucial, often supported by relevant certifications. Strong problem-solving, communication, and self-motivation are essential soft skills for remote collaboration and troubleshooting complex issues. These skills and qualities are vital for optimizing computational performance, supporting scientific research, and ensuring seamless remote teamwork in HPC environments.
What are the most commonly searched types of High Performance Computing Engineer jobs in West Virginia? The most popular types of High Performance Computing Engineer jobs in West Virginia are:
What are popular job titles related to Remote High Performance Computing Engineer jobs in West Virginia? For Remote High Performance Computing Engineer jobs in West Virginia, the most frequently searched job titles are:
What job categories do people searching Remote High Performance Computing Engineer jobs in West Virginia look for? The top searched job categories for Remote High Performance Computing Engineer jobs in West Virginia are:
What cities in West Virginia are hiring for Remote High Performance Computing Engineer jobs? Cities in West Virginia with the most Remote High Performance Computing Engineer job openings:

Software Engineer III - UPDATED

aui

Green Bank, WV โ€ข On-site, Remote

$46.75 - $63/hr

Other

Medical, Dental, Vision, Retirement, PTO

Posted 20 hours ago


Job description

Position Description:

Position Summary

The National Radio Astronomy Observatory (NRAO) is an exciting and prestigious research facility that plays a vital role in the study of the universe. The Observatory operates a variety of radio telescopes that span the globe, including the famous Very Large Array (VLA) in New Mexico, the Green Bank Telescope in West Virginia, the Very Long Baseline Array (VLBA) across North America, and the Atacama Large Millimeter/submillimeter Array (ALMA) in Chile. These telescopes are among the most advanced in the world, allowing astronomers to explore the universe in unprecedented detail.

The Next Generation Very Large Array (ngVLA) is a transformative astronomical observatory designed to deliver science-ready data products to a broad community of users. The ngVLA is in the development phase of the project lifecycle. The computing resources needed to support data processing for ngVLA operations is significantly larger and more complicated than any existing NRAO facilities. Therefore, NRAO has partnered with the Texas Advanced Computing Center (TACC) to design and prototype the technical infrastructure and data processing software to support ngVLA operations.

At NRAO, we are recruiting an experienced Software Engineer to design, implement, optimize, and maintain scientific applications and data-processing software executed on large-scale high-performance computing (HPC) systems. This role will prototype, develop, benchmark and optimize the Radio Astronomy Data Processing Software (RADPS) in collaboration with TACC.

The role requires demonstrated proficiency in Python and C++, experience with parallel and distributed computing frameworks, and the ability to collaborate closely with domain scientists, systems engineers, and HPC support personnel. The successful candidate will contribute to the full software lifecycle -- from requirements analysis and algorithmic design through implementation, testing, optimization, and long-term maintainability -- within a performance-critical, research-driven environment.

This position ideally will be based either in Albuquerque, NM, or Socorro, NM but could also be based at our Charlottesville, VA or Green Bank, WV locations. For well qualified candidates, a remote work arrangement may be considered.

What You Will be Doing

ย 

The primary focus of this position will be prototyping, profiling and optimized cutting edge software for RADPS within the Data Processing group. Immediate activities may include (but are not limited to):

ย 

Software Design and Development

  • Develop high-performance scientific software in C++ and Python, including numerical algorithms, data-analysis pipelines, and simulation components.
  • Implement scalable solutions leveraging modern parallel programming.
  • Build Python interfaces, bindings, and workflow tooling around high-performance C++ cores.
  • Design modular, maintainable, and testable codebases following established software engineering best practices.

Performance Engineering and Optimization

  • Profile, benchmark, and optimize HPC applications for multi-core and distributed-memory systems.
  • Improve algorithmic efficiency, memory usage, I/O patterns, and data-movement behavior to achieve target throughput and scalability.
  • Work with HPC system engineers to tune application performance for specific architectures.

Scientific Workflow and Data Pipeline Development

  • Create robust, automated workflows for large-scale simulations, experiments, or data-processing tasks.
  • Integrate software with HPC schedulers, containerization technologies, and workflow engines.
  • Implement data ingestion, transformation, and storage strategies for multi-terabyte to petabyte-scale datasets.

Work Environment

The successful candidate will join a team of professionals engaged in research and development in the fields of science, engineering, software development, and education.ย  Work is typically performed in a research or development environment.ย  Must be able to operate a personal computer. May occasionally work at high altitudes.ย  Must be able to communicate effectively both verbally and in writing.

Who You Are:

  • You have a bachelorโ€™s degree in Computer Science, Physics, Engineering, Applied Mathematics, or related field
  • While not required, you may have an advanced degree in a related field (Ph.D. preferred for research-intensive domains).
  • You have at least three or more years of experience.

Competency Summary

  • Strong proficiency in Python and modern C++.
  • Experience with parallel programming paradigms and performance-profiling tools.
  • Familiarity with Linux development environments, version control, software build systems, and automated testing frameworks.
  • Ability to communicate effectively with both technical and scientific stakeholders
  • Prior contributions to open-source scientific computing libraries encouraged preferred.
  • Demonstrated experience developing scientific or numerical software for HPC systems.
  • Experience with workflow orchestration frameworks and HPC schedulers.
  • Background in numerical methods, computational physics, signal processing, or other scientific domains relevant to the organization.
  • Experience with large-scale data management strategies and parallel I/O libraries.
  • Familiarity with container technologies and reproducible science practices.
  • Experience with software engineering principles, working within an Agile framework, and experience in the complete product lifecycle are preferred.

ย 

Additional Requirement

Observatory employees must be authorized to work in the United States.

Total Rewards:

Associated Universities, Inc. (AUI) offers a comprehensive total rewards package for this position, subject to eligibility requirements. We are committed to serving our employees and their families with an extensive and competitive compensation and benefits package that supports our employeesโ€™ overall well-being and career growth.

ย 

Compensation

AUI strives to attract and retain dedicated, highly qualified, competent, and motivated employees by offering competitive compensation and recognition for performance.

For open rank positions, the starting salary/hourly rates for each level is between:

  • Position level 3 $79,000 and $120,000

Benefits

AUIโ€™s benefits package addresses the needs of employees and their families with most benefits beginning on the first day of employment. AUI provides excellent paid time off (13 holidays, annual accrual of up to 24 vacation days and 15 sick days, additional time off for doctor/dentist visits, and 8 weeks of paid parental leave). Medical, dental and vision plans are effective on the first day of employment. AUIโ€™s retirement benefit contributes an amount equal to 10 percent of a qualified participantโ€™s base pay with no required employee contribution; we also offer an optional supplemental, tax-deferred plan for employee retirement contributions.

Application Instructions:

Select the โ€œApply Nowโ€ button. Please be prepared to upload your current CV/Resume and a cover letter describing interest and suitability for the position

Equal Opportunity Employer Statement:

AUI is an equal opportunity employer. To view our complete statement, please visit https://public.nrao.edu/careers/. If you require reasonable accommodation for any part of the application or hiring process, you may submit your request by sending an email to resumes@nrao.edu. pm 20